Abstract

It is known for ten years that self-dual Yang-Mills theory is the effective field theory of the open N = 2 string in (2 + 2)-dimensional space-time. We uncover an infinite set of Abelian rigid string symmetries, corresponding to the symmetries and integrable hierarchy of the self-dual Yang-Mills equations. The twistor description of the latter naturally connects with the BRST approach to string quantization, providing an interpretation of the picture phenomenon in terms of the moduli space of string backgrounds.
